3 von 5

No restaurant

Pros: The rooms. The staff.
Cons: A restaurant!!!!!!!
Location: Beach, sightseeing, restaurants.
We arrived at this hotel at a time when the temperature was between 94 & 97 degrees in Puglia. It is situated in Otranto about 10 minutes walk from the castle, harbour and restaurants. The decor is lovely - modern and tasteful, and the staff were nice and helpful. A word of warning though, we assumed from the website that there was a pool with loungers and a restaurant. There is a hot tub (not great in 94 degrees!) on the pleasant roof terrace and they only do breakfast. We do take some responsibility for this ourselves though, because it doesn’t actually say on the website that there is a pool or restaurant, just photo’s of the hot tub with loungers and a dining area, which we assumed catered for all meals. There Is a bar, the air conditioning in the rooms is excellent - thank goodness. It all got to be an bit of an endurance test because of the unusual heat so we cut short our stay and moved to another hotel. I’d recommend it as a sort of city hotel really and I could never stay there for the original 9 nights we booked, because having no restaurant, it all just got to be a bit hard work. Parking is difficult - there is a car park costing 5 euros a night about 400 yards from the hotel. The immediate surroundings of the hotel are not picturesque, to be honest. But for a couple of nights’ stay, the internal ambiance is lovely and the staff are very nice.
